Microsoft investigating global network issue, impacting multiple services.

Microsoft is investigating an issue that has caused disruption to its services worldwide. Tens of thousands of users have reported being unable to access services like Teams and Outlook. Microsoft has rolled back a network change that it believes is causing the disruption and is monitoring the service as the rollback takes effect. The services affected include Microsoft Exchange Online, SharePoint Online, OneDrive for Business and Azure.
